This kit supplies an aluminium hi-torque 25T servo saver with a matching aluminium tie rod set designed for the 1/10 Tamiya GF-01 RC chassis. It replaces the stock plastic saver plate and linkages to deliver a firmer mechanical connection between the servo and steering knuckles while preserving the original GF-01 steering geometry.
Fitment and compatibility are straightforward: the components are intended specifically for GF-01 chassis arrangements and GF-01 kits. Treat this as an upgrade part set rather than a universal item, and verify the saver mounting pattern and servo spline count before installing. The item uses a 25T interface, so match it to your servo output spline.
Installation notes: the aluminium saver and tie rods mount at the same points as the factory parts on GF-01 cars. Typical fitting involves removing the stock saver plate and link rods, transferring any required spacers or washers, and confirming steering travel and endpoints after assembly. Apply thread-lock on metal-to-metal fasteners where appropriate and re-centre the servo before finalising link lengths.
Tuning role and care: swapping to aluminium tie rods and a metal saver reduces flex and gives crisper steering feedback, useful for drivers seeking more direct servo input during cornering or setup work. Inspect threads and rod ends periodically and replace worn ball ends or link joints to prevent play in the steering system.
